GH 1/6: The plot weakens
Ethan and Spinelli both hang around Kelly's hoping to catch a glimpse of Angel II. They literally run into each other and miss a glimpse of Lil Miss Hypothermia.
Monica still hates Liz and warns her not to turn to Jason now that Lucky's gone. Dr. Abs shows up in a towel. Liz's arched eyebrow says "Jason who?"
Patrick is alarmed that Robin is setting her affairs in order before her trip, which he thinks is to Africa, but really is to Seattle. Mac is her executor. also, apparently Mac and Patrick wore tiaras at Christmas and had a tea party with Emma.
Michael calls Sam to apologize for being a mykill. He tells her that he's going to take action, but he won't talk to Jason about it. Sam limply hangs up the phone and notices Jason's left hand is clenched in a fist. Jason decides he has to kill Franco after all, so then he can focus on other stuff. Jason and Michael then promptly run into each other at Dead Man's Curve.
Commercials
Spinelli suggests that he take over Loo's room at Maxie's pad.
Monica gossips to Robin that she's worried Liz will try to scarf Jason up again. Robin says that Jason made the choice not to tell Monica about Jake, not Liz. Robin thinks Liz will be busy with other things besides Jason. I assume Robin means Patrick. He will need some tea and sympathy when his whiny wife leaves him.
Mykill whines to Jason that he got Abby killed.
Sam goes to the alley where Franco's latest graffiti lives.
Commercials
Maxie reasonably points out that Spinelli living with her is a dreadful idea. Spinelli thinks she needs someone who can protect her from the various Dangers. She turns him down. Then Wheels stops by.
Sam thinks the graffiti is about the beginning of life. Also, she's carrying the entire box for the pregnancy test around. Her clothes are so wee and tight that this would have created a very unattractive bulge. We know what a pregnancy stick looks like, show. She doesn't need the entire box.
Mykill continues to whine about his girlfriend. and I am sorry that she's dead, but he's used her death as a license to print assholes which in no way honors her.
Commercials
Jason cautions Jason about joining the mob, particularly going against Sonny. Michael says it's the only life he knows. Also, he has some dopey idea that working with Johnny will somehow help Sonny. yeesh.
Maxie wants him to leave, but he wants to collect on the favor she owes. He wants a tasteful and elegant wedding reception. Something between pigs and a blanket and quail eggs. He wants her to pick out the gown and tux. She wonders who would be desperate enough to marry him.
Tracy threatens to sue Editor Evil unless he prints a retraction. (the cover story is about the engagement of Tracy and Anthony) Editor says he plans to interview Edward next.
Ethan goes hunting white rabbits in the tunnels. Dr. Abs shows up and looks around.
Robin confides in Liz that if she can't get her viral load under control, she's going to go away.
Commercials
Angel II comes back to Wyndermere with her newest secret message on a bag. This one seems to say "No one gets lonely" I think she's "No one" and she apparently has Tarzan grammar. Spinelli followed her from Wyndermere, so she hides behind a book case. Spinelli looks behind a different bookcase, the one that Ethan, and possibly Dr. Abs went into.
Anthony makes threatening comments about how dangerous Maxie's neighborhood can be. She agrees to plan the reception, but is flummoxed that she only has 6 days to plan it. (The wedding will be Friday, the 13th, of course). She runs off to meet her meth dealer and make it happen.
Jason warns that the Z's will just use him. He also defends that Carly was just doing what Jax wanted. Mykill doesn't change his mind.
Sam comes home to take the pregnancy test. She leaves the box sitting around downstairs.
Liz tries to wrap her brain around what Robin is telling her. Liz cries a little when she realizes Patrick doesn't know and that Robin plans to leave without telling him. She begs Robin to tell Patrick the truth.
commercials
Angel II comes out of the wall with a Coleman lantern. Ethan and Spinelli emerge as well and admit they don't know who she is. Dr. Abs comes out of a wall and says she's his patient.
Robin says that she's sick b/c Lisa tampered with her meds, and she doesn't want Patrick to blame himself anymore than he already does. Liz warns that lying to the man you love only ends up hurting everyone, as Liz admits she knows all to well. Then Robin asks Liz to take over as wife and mother in her family.
Maxie asks Matt to move in with her.
Jason is woozy and finds Patrick, asks him where Robin is. Then Jason faints. big wuss.
